Twins rally to beat Blue Jays 7-5

In a dramatic ninth inning, the Minnesota Twins rallied to secure a 7-5 victory over the Toronto Blue Jays. A game-tying home run by Mickey Gasper and a go-ahead blast by Matt Wallner sealed a stirring comeback for the home team.

The Ninth-Inning Turnaround

When the Twins approached the plate in the ninth inning, they were faced with a deficit. Mickey Gasper stepped up and delivered a game-tying home run that electrified the ballpark. Moments later, Matt Wallner followed suit with a go-ahead shot that put the Twins ahead for good.
